Tinakilly House Hotel boasts old-world charm and beautiful grounds, providing a lovely dining experience. While some patrons have had issues with the breakfast and maintenance of the rooms, the food quality and attentive service from staff have been highlights. The restaurant offers a delicious 3-course meal with generous portions and a nice wine selection. Despite some negative reviews on pricing and outdated decor, the overall experience at Tinakilly House Hotel is one of warmth and hospitality, making it a destination worth considering for a retreat or special occasion.

Most restaurants in the Wicklow Town area you can describe as deep frozen deep fried; Not at the Tinakilly House. We ate with family in the restaurant and enjoyed the best meal I've in Wicklow for the best part of 30 years. The smoked salmon starter was delicious, and the fillet steak was cooked to perfection (for each of us) and was truely succulent steak full of rich flavour. The staff were pleasant and professional, and the wine was fair value. Compliments to the chef.
